Here's our video from Jrue Holiday's event on Wednesday night where he invited a busload of kids from the Boys and Girls Club of Atlantic City who were affected by Hurricane Sandy down to Philadelphia for a viewing of "A Charlie Brown's Christmas." The Sixers' point guard also put on his Santa hat and dished out some surprise presents for the kids.

As you can see, there were smiles all around as the kids were thrilled to meet the Sixers star point guard. They loved taking the microphone and were naturals in front of the camera. Some Philly athletes could probably learn a thing or two.

How awesome is the kid who says he wants an iPad for Christmas, then changes his mind to a Kindle within seconds, then makes sure Santa knows exactly which model by specifying a Kindle FIRE.

One girl who didn't make the cut was asked who her favorite player on the Sixers is... her answer? The cheerleaders.

Kids!

It was a great event overall and Jrue showed he can spread the holiday cheer off the court like he can the basketball on it.
